-# 🎓 AI-Based Automatic Timetable Generator
The AI-Based Automatic Timetable Generator is an AI-powered academic scheduling application developed using Python and Streamlit. The system automatically generates conflict-free timetables by considering faculty availability, subject allocation, classroom scheduling, and laboratory sessions using Constraint Satisfaction techniques.
The project aims to reduce the manual effort involved in timetable creation while ensuring optimized, efficient, and error-free scheduling for educational institutions.
